135 // Return true if this this class contains the register.
136 bool contains(const CodeGenRegister*) const;
138 // Returns true if RC is a subclass.
139 // RC is a sub-class of this class if it is a valid replacement for any
140 // instruction operand where a register of this classis required. It must
141 // satisfy these conditions:
143 // 1. All RC registers are also in this.
144 // 2. The RC spill size must not be smaller than our spill size.
145 // 3. RC spill alignment must be compatible with ours.
147 bool hasSubClass(const CodeGenRegisterClass *RC) const {
148 return SubClasses.test(RC->EnumValue);

280 /// getRegisterClassForRegister - Find the register class that contains the
281 /// specified physical register. If the register is not in a register
282 /// class, return null. If the register is in multiple classes, and the
283 /// classes have a superset-subset relationship and the same set of types,
284 /// return the superclass. Otherwise return null.
285 const CodeGenRegisterClass* getRegClassForRegister(Record *R);
